What you do:

This entry-level position within Allianz Investment Management (AIM) Finance and Operations team offers a unique opportunity to blend accounting operations with investment management. As an Operations Accountant, you will play a critical role in collaborating on the annual operating budget process, monitoring actual performance for all of AIM, and overseeing the statutory deposit requirements. This includes creation of monthly internal reports and analysis, monitoring operating expenses, calculations of accruals of asset management fees and client revenues, clients invoicing, processing of vendor payables, managing the statutory deposits, and reconciling positions with custodians. This role provides exposure to both accounting and investment securities management. Candidates must have proven ability to meet deadlines and work in a fast-paced environment.

 

·  Collaborate with Allianz Life Corporate Finance for budget and spend analysis
·  Analyze and report the monthly actuals against budget 
·  Monitor and track project expenses towards approved plans and budgets.
·  Process timely and accurately vendor invoices in partnership with Allianz Treasury
·  Ensure vendor invoicing is in line with vendor contracts
·  Calculate the monthly expenses and revenues for AIM and report to Allianz Life.
·  Prepare and submit client billings monthly and quarterly as applicable  
·  Manage statutory deposits and 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ements
·  Reconcile deposits with custodians, identifying discrepancies and resolving them promptly
·  Understand and maintain financial controls and procedures to ensure compliance and efficiency
·  Collaborate with cross-functional teams to optimize processes and operations

 

What you bring:

·  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ance or Business Administration
·  0-2 years’ accounting experience
·  Experience with reconciliations and resolving discrepancies
·  Strong understanding of accounts payable processes, general ledger/financial reporting
·  Experience with budgeting and financial analysis
·  Advance Excel skills
·  Strong organizational, attention to detail, and time management skills, with the ability to prioritize and manage mult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ment
·  Effective communication and interpersonal skills
·  Must have basic to high proficiency with AI and/or business intelligence

 

Base Salary Range:  $55,000 - $110,000

Actual base salary may vary based upon factors such as relevant experience, qualifications, internal equity of peers, and geographic location. In addition to base salary, this position is eligible for an annual incentive program.
